A Critical Study Of Translation Activities In India

Abstract
Present research article aims at tracing and evaluating the activities of translation in India through ages. The three time-zones selected here are before, during and after colonial times. The paper also examines the reducing dominance of Sanskrit language replaced by ascendency of various foreign languages starting from Persian to English. The paper also tries to give an insight into the politics of language and how contemporary translation scenario is thriving in Indian academia.
